How Our Water Removal Process Works
Avoid the headaches and financial losses that come with DIY water removal. Our team of experts follows a strict process to ensure your home is restored to its original condition. We use advanced equipment and techniques to quickly and efficiently remove water from your property, reducing further damage and costs.
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
We send our team of technicians to inspect your property and assess the extent of the damage. Using specialized equipment, we identify the source of the water damage and find out the best course of action to remove the water and dry the affected area.
Step 2: Water Removal
We use powerful pumps and vacuums to remove water from your property, including standing water, saturated carpets, and soaked drywall. Our technicians work quickly and efficiently to reduce further damage and costs.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We use advanced equipment to dry and dehumidify the affected area, including air movers, dehumidifiers, and fans. This helps to prevent further damage and promotes a healthy and safe environment.
Step 4: Cleanup and Disinfection
We thoroughly clean and disinfect the affected area to remove any bacteria, mold, or mildew that may have developed as a result of the water damage. This ensures your home is safe and healthy for you and your family.
Step 5: Restoration and Repair
Finally, we work with you to restore and repair any damaged areas, including drywall, flooring, and cabinetry. Our goal is to return your home to its original condition, so you can get back to living your life without worrying about water damage.

Warning Signs You Need Water Removal
Water damage can sneak up on you, but there are warning signs that show you need professional help.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ems down the line.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Do you notice a musty smell in your home that won’t go away? This could be a sign of hidden water damage, such as a leaky pipe or a clogged drain. Don’t ignore this warning sign, it can lead to mold growth and further damage.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Have you noticed your flooring is warped or buckled? This could be a sign of water damage, particularly if the flooring is made of wood or laminate. Don’t wait, this can lead to costly repairs down the line.
Water Stains on the Ceiling
Do you see water stains on your ceiling? This could be a sign of a leaky roof or a burst pipe. Don’t ignore this warning sign, it can lead to further damage and costly repairs.
Saturated Carpeting
Have you noticed your carpeting is saturated or soggy? This could be a sign of water damage, particularly if the water is coming from a burst pipe or a leaky appliance. Don’t wait, this can lead to costly repairs and replacement.
Unusual Sounds or Noises
Do you hear unusual sounds or noises coming from your walls or ceiling? This could be a sign of water damage, particularly if the water is coming from a burst pipe or a leaky appliance. Don’t ignore this warning sign, it can lead to further damage and costly repairs.
Visible Water Damage
Do you see visible signs of water damage, such as water spots or stains? This could be a sign of a leaky pipe or a clogged drain. Don’t wait, this can lead to further damage and costly repairs.

After Hours Water Removal Cost in Dalworthington G., TX
The cost of water removal services can vary based on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ions in Dalworthington G., TX. These estimates are based on typical prices and do not include more costs for repairs or replacement.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ions |
| Disinfection and s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and type of surfaces affected |
| Repair and replacement of damaged materials |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size and type of materials affected, difficulty of repair, and local labor costs |
| Dehumidification and air purification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and type of equipment needed |
| Inspections and assessments |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and complexity of the job |
| Emergency services (after hours or weekends) | $200 – $1,000 | Time of day and level of urgency |

Common Questions About After Hours Water Removal
How long does water removal take?
The length of time it takes to remove water depends on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as the level of damage. In some cases, water removal can take as little as 30 minutes, while in others it may take several hours or even days.
Is water removal covered by insurance?
Yes, water removal services may be covered by your homeowner’s insurance policy. But, the specifics of your coverage will depend on your policy and the circumstances of the damage.
What is the process for water removal?
The process for water removal typically involves inspection, assessment, water removal, drying, and disinfection. Our team of experts will work with you to find out the best course of action for your specific situation.
How do I prevent water damage?
Preventing water damage needs regular maintenance and inspections of your home’s plumbing, appliances, and roof. You should also be aware of the signs of water damage, such as musty odors, warped or buckled flooring, and visible water stains.
